54052210444 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 94633668864. Its totient is φ = 27014019344.
The previous prime is 54052210441. The next prime is 54052210463. The reversal of 54052210444 is 44401225045.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(54052210441)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 3011404 + ... + 3029299.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(7886139072).
Almost surely, 254052210444 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
54052210444 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(40581458420).
54052210444 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
54052210444 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 6042944 (or 6042942 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 25600, while the sum is 31.
Adding to 54052210444 its reverse (44401225045), we get a palindrome (98453435489).
The spelling of 54052210444 in words is "fifty-four billion, fifty-two million, two hundred ten thousand, four hundred forty-four".
